У нас есть приложение 2.0 Framework, работающее на устройстве Windows CE с установленным только 3.5.Мы получаем исключение NotSupportedException
при попытке запустить DataSet.ReadXml
.Ищете идеи, как это исправить.
OpenVersionFile()
мс - это MemoryStream
с данными файла
byte[] arrTemp = System.Text.ASCIIEncoding.Convert(System.Text.Encoding.ASCII,System.Text.Encoding.ASCII,ms.ToArray());
System.IO.MemoryStream memStream = new System.IO.MemoryStream(arrTemp,0,arrTemp.Length,false,false);
System.Xml.XmlTextReader xmlTR = new XmlTextReader(memStream);
dsVersion.ReadXml(xmlTR);
Вот исключение:
at System.Xml.Schema.XmlSchema.Read()
at System.Data.DataSet.ReadXSDSchema()
at System.Data.DataSet.ReadXml()
at System.Data.DataSet.ReadXml()
at GreyRT.Translate.OpenVersionFile()